THE MEXICAN REVOLT
MADERA ESCAPES PURSUIT. By Cable—'Press Association—Copyright. Received 20, 12.20 a.m. Mexico City, February 19. General Madero, leader of the insurgents, has escaped pursuit of the Mexican Federalists, and is believed to be hiding in the mountains.
